Output 863fc3f271da891b18e55741754eab4ff9623848f054ae9c1df79e8994301f80:1

value
309463
script pubkey
OP_0 OP_PUSHBYTES_20 70409a10a0be55521076ea484b4f6b63ec2fd657
address
bc1qwpqf5y9qhe24yyrkafyyknmtv0kzl4jhazg67c
transaction
863fc3f271da891b18e55741754eab4ff9623848f054ae9c1df79e8994301f80
spent
true